Major Week for Pharmacy at the Capitol
The third week of the 2021 Session marked a major week for action on pharmacy priorities. HSB 91, IPA’s COVID and Immunization Response Bill, advanced out of subcommittee unanimously on a 3-0 vote. The bill will now move to the full House Human Resources Committee for consideration.

2021 Legislative Session – Week 2
The second week of session saw an increase in bill introductions, with the Senate and House combining for almost 120 bills and study bills on Wednesday alone. A number of these bills were healthcare related.

2021 Legislative Session Opens
The 89th Iowa General Assembly began this week with legislators returning to the Iowa State Capitol and Governor Kim Reynolds giving her Condition of the State address.

IPA Releases 2021-2022 Strategic Plan
The IPA Board of Trustees has finalized its 2021-2022 Strategic Plan. This two-year strategic plan includes an updated vision and mission statement, as well as values highlighting collaboration, innovation and inclusivity.
